Donald Trump has announced plans to begin construction on a ‘Triumphal Arch’ monument without prior federal approval. The move has sparked controversy and legal uncertainty, with officials questioning its legality.

Former President Donald Trump has publicly stated his intention to break ground on a new monument called the ‘Triumphal Arch’ before securing the necessary federal approvals. This announcement comes despite legal and regulatory procedures typically requiring federal clearance prior to such construction projects, raising questions about the legality and potential consequences of the move.

According to sources close to Trump’s team, the project aims to erect a large-scale monument reminiscent of classical triumphal arches, symbolizing national pride. Trump has not publicly confirmed that he has obtained all required federal permits but has indicated that construction will begin imminently. Federal agencies, including the National Park Service and the Department of the Interior, have not yet approved the project, and environmental review processes are still underway. Legal experts suggest that starting construction without approval could lead to injunctions, fines, or other legal actions, but Trump’s team appears to be proceeding regardless.

Officials from the federal agencies involved have expressed concern over the potential violation of permitting laws. A Department of the Interior spokesperson stated, ‘Construction without proper authorization is illegal and could result in enforcement actions.’ Meanwhile, local authorities in the project’s proposed location have not issued permits, citing the lack of federal approval as a barrier. The announcement has also drawn political criticism, with opponents arguing it undermines regulatory processes and sets a risky precedent.
